SOLAR GRID-TIE SYSTEM
An easy way to get solar power for your home. Solar panels on your roof will collect sunlight and convert it into electricity, which can help power your home, or pump backwards into the grid when a surplus is available.

You will be credited on your power bill with the saving, or have a reduced power bill, according to the requirements of the local electricity authority. The Federal and State Governments subsidise the cost of the solar panels to approved applicants.

Package options are available which are carefully selected to utilise as much of the available solar energy as possible. Smaller packages can be up-graded later, but the rate of subsidy will be reduced on the up-grade.

As well, your system will qualify for Renewable Energy Certificates (RECs), which have a value on the market and can be created and sold every 5 years during the life of the system.

Systems listed are not an alternative power supply during a black-out: if power fails, your solar grid-tie system must stop operating for safety reasons. If you wish the solar system to also provide during unexpected power outages, ask about our solar assist system packages.
